New Renault ZOE named ‘City Car of the Year’ by TopGear.com

The New Renault ZOE has won the City Car of the Year trophy at TopGear.com annual awards ceremony. Leading the charge against a vast number of talented rivals, the New ZOE impressed TopGear judges with its impressive range, performance, and confident character.

Reflecting on the New ZOE’s success TopGear.com said: “Renault could have gone back to the drawing board and tried to rewrite the formula. But it didn’t – instead of an all-new ZOE, it’s simply revised the existing one. Chamfered the edges, fixed only what needed fixing and left the rest. Confident in its product. It’s even quite good fun”.

Gilles Normand, Senior Vice President Mobility Services and Electric Vehicles Division commented: “We are delighted that TopGear.com has named New Renault ZOE its City Car of the Year. This award is recognition of Renault’s pioneering commitment to affordable electric mobility, with New ZOE’s exceptional range, unique driving pleasure, low running costs and extensive use of recycled materials key to its success.”

Capable of running up to 245 miles (WLTP) on a single charge, New ZOE features the longest range in its segment. Using a new 52kWh battery and available with optional 50kW DC fast charging, New ZOE can add up to 90 miles of range in just 30 minutes. All models are available with a free fully-installed 7kWh fast charging home wallbox.

Externally, New ZOE has been redesigned to give an even more modern look, plus now features standard LED headlamps. On the inside there’s a fresh dashboard design complete with customisable 10-inch TFT instrument cluster and the option of a Renault EASY LINK 9.3-inch portrait style infotainment screen, while on Iconic models the seat trim is made from 100% recycled materials, predominantly old plastic bottles and waste seat belt material. Wireless smartphone charging is also available, while all versions get a comprehensive suite of safety systems, including an Active Emergency Braking System (AEBS) and Lane Departure Warning (LDW).

Under the skin is a choice of powerful R135 100 kW or R110 80 kW motors, both of which feature a smooth, single-speed automatic transmission with new B-mode function that intensifies the regenerative braking effect to deliver true one pedal driving characteristics.

Play, Iconic and GT-Line trim levels are all available, with prices starting at £25,670 on the road after the Plug In Car Grant (£3,500).
